For the celebration of History Month 2019, with the theme "Kasaysayan: Bahagi ng Ating Nakaraan, Gabay sa Kinabukasan (History: Part of our Past, Guide to our Future)", NHCP Museums - Museum of Philippine Social History, together with the Bamban Historical Society - Bamban History Museum and WWII Exhibit, and the Katipunan da ring Talasaliksik at Talaturung Kapampangan, presents:
"The Battles of Angeles and the Accounts of the Philippine-American War in Pampanga; August to November 3, 1899"
To be presented by Mr. Rhonie Cauguiran Dela Cruz, curator of the Bamban History Museum and WWII Exhibit, and founder and president of the Bamban Historical Society, and Mr. David Metherell, an American War Historian and a retired United States Air Force. By using primary sources from Filipino and American archives, this lecture will particularly look through the battle and engagements in Calulut, the Bacolor-Sta. Rita-Guagua areas, Floridablanca, Angeles and Porac; the encounters along the San Fernando-Angeles road and the Filipino resistance on the Western Pampanga region as an impression of the struggle of our people during that period in history, from both American and Filipino perspectives.
As part of the activity, replicas of maps where battles happened will also be exhibited.

The Museum of Philippine Social History is one of the museums of the National Historical Commission of the Philippines and is housed at the Old Florentino Pamintuan's Mansion, Santo Entierro St. cor. Miranda St., Sto. Rosario, Angeles City, Philippines 2009.
Katipunan da ring Talasaliksik at Talaturung Kapampangan (KATATAGAN, Inc.), recognized by the NHCP-Local History Committees Network (LHCN), is a non-profit historical-cultural organization based in Pampanga.
